服务器存储方案设计实验报告怎么写,基于分布式存储技术的服务器存储方案设计与实验分析
- 综合资讯
- 2024-11-06 16:13:10
- 1

本报告探讨了基于分布式存储技术的服务器存储方案设计及实验分析。首先介绍了分布式存储技术原理,然后详细阐述了服务器存储方案设计过程,包括需求分析、方案设计、系统实现等环节...
本报告探讨了基于分布式存储技术的服务器存储方案设计及实验分析。首先介绍了分布式存储技术原理,然后详细阐述了服务器存储方案设计过程,包括需求分析、方案设计、系统实现等环节。通过实验验证了方案的有效性和可行性。
随着互联网技术的飞速发展,大数据时代已经来临,服务器存储作为数据存储的核心环节,其性能和可靠性对整个系统的影响至关重要,本文针对服务器存储方案设计进行了实验分析,旨在提出一种高效、可靠的存储方案,以应对日益增长的数据存储需求。
服务器存储方案设计
1、系统架构
本文设计的服务器存储方案采用分布式存储架构,主要由以下模块组成:
(1)数据节点:负责存储数据,实现数据的读写操作。
(2)元数据节点:负责管理数据节点信息,实现数据的命名空间管理和数据块的分配。
(3)客户端:负责向服务器发送请求,获取所需数据。
(4)监控系统:负责监控系统性能,实现故障检测和自动恢复。
2、数据存储策略
(1)数据副本策略:为了提高数据可靠性,采用多副本存储策略,每个数据块在多个数据节点上存储,当某个数据节点发生故障时,其他节点可以提供相同的数据块。
(2)数据分片策略:将数据按照一定规则划分成多个数据块,分别存储在不同的数据节点上,这样可以提高数据读写性能,降低单个数据节点的负载。
(3)数据一致性策略:采用一致性哈希算法,确保数据在多个节点之间的一致性。
3、存储性能优化
(1)读写缓存:在数据节点上设置读写缓存,提高数据读写速度。
(2)负载均衡:通过动态调整数据块的存储位置,实现负载均衡,提高系统整体性能。
(3)数据压缩:对存储数据进行压缩,减少存储空间占用。
实验分析
1、实验环境
(1)硬件环境:采用多台服务器组成分布式存储系统,服务器配置如下:
CPU:Intel Xeon E5-2680v4
内存:256GB
硬盘:1TB SSD
(2)软件环境:操作系统:CentOS 7.4
分布式存储系统:Ceph
2、实验内容
(1)数据可靠性测试:模拟数据节点故障,观察系统是否能够自动恢复数据。
(2)数据读写性能测试:分别测试不同数据量、不同并发用户下的读写性能。
(3)存储空间利用率测试:观察系统在不同数据量下的存储空间利用率。
3、实验结果分析
(1)数据可靠性测试:在模拟数据节点故障的情况下,系统成功自动恢复数据,证明数据可靠性较高。
(2)数据读写性能测试:在数据量较大、并发用户较多的情况下,系统读写性能依然稳定,满足实际需求。
(3)存储空间利用率测试:随着数据量的增加,存储空间利用率逐渐提高,但整体空间利用率保持在较高水平。
本文针对服务器存储方案设计进行了实验分析,提出了一种基于分布式存储技术的存储方案,实验结果表明,该方案具有较高的数据可靠性、稳定的读写性能和较高的存储空间利用率,能够满足大数据时代的数据存储需求。
展望
随着大数据时代的到来,服务器存储技术将面临更多挑战,未来可以从以下几个方面进行改进:
1、提高数据加密和访问控制能力,确保数据安全。
2、研究更高效的数据压缩算法,降低存储空间占用。
3、优化存储系统架构,提高系统可扩展性和可靠性。
4、研究新型存储介质,如非易失性存储器(NVM),提高存储性能。
本文链接:https://zhitaoyun.cn/621764.html
发表评论